Vectors — practice question

The line $l$ is represented by $\mathbf{r} = 5\mathbf{i} - 3\mathbf{j} - \mathbf{k} + \lambda(\mathbf{i} - 2\mathbf{j} + \mathbf{k})$. The plane $p$ is represented by $(\mathbf{r} - \mathbf{i} - 2\mathbf{j}) \cdot (3\mathbf{i} + \mathbf{j} + \mathbf{k}) = 0$. The line $l$ meets the plane $p$ at the point $A$.
(i)[3]

Determine the position vector of $A$.

(ii)[4]

Calculate the acute angle between $l$ and $p$.

(iii)[4]

Determine the equation of the line that lies in $p$ and intersects $l$ at right angles.
